Paroxysmal autonomic instability with dystonia after severe traumatic brain injury

A 52-year-old man with paroxysmal autonomic instability with dystonia (PAID) after severe traumatic brain injury. Video shows four bouts of dystonic posturing in a semi-opisthotonic pattern combined with dyspnea, tachycardia, and hypertension (the last two are not shown on video).
